   Jervis Bay offers some of the best whale watching experiences in Australia.
   Jervis Bay is fortunately placed so, that the migration, both north and south can be
   observed as they pass the entrance to Jervis Bay, frequently entering the bay to rest.
   The majority of whales sighted at Jervis Bay are the Humpback whales, which migrate along
   the east coast from June to November.
   However we do see other species on occasions such as Southern Right whales,
   False Killer Whales, Orcas, Minke whales and on one occasion sighted the
   largest of all the Blue Whale.
